Alignment advice wanted

I know it's been covered in older posts, but I thought I'd raise the question again and get some current advice.
I have an 05 R53 that I intend to autocross, but it's also my DD. I'm installing Cross Coilovers with camber plates and will probably lower 1.5 inches or so. I have a 22 mm RSB set to stiff and am running 205/50 BFG's on stock 16" rims. I'll also be installing H-Sport adjustable rear camber links. I'll have an alignment next week and considering these settings for combined street and autox:

Front:
- 2.5 camber
0 toe
As much caster as possible

Rear:
- 1.5 camber
1/8 toe in

I'm a complete nube when it comes to alignment and the specs above are my distillation of many other post in the past.
Looking for advice from you much more experienced guys!
